Lucas Stephen French is an American professional baseball pitcher for the Minnesota Twins organization. He was selected by the Detroit Tigers in the eighth round of the 2004 Major League Baseball Draft. French throws a basic fastball, changeup, curveball combination. He has average velocity and relies on command of his pitches. At Heritage High School in Littleton, CO, outside of Denver, he played football, basketball, and baseball. After his freshman year he had to quit football for fall baseball, then basketball after sophomore year to spend more time on baseball. He was a Louisville... Slugger Preseason High School All-American selection. French was selected to play in the inaugural Aflac All-America High School Baseball Classic on August 23, 2003 at Hammond Stadium in Ft.
